Another Round Of Rainy Weather Enters Bay Area Forecast On Heels Of Powerful Storm

SAN FRANCISCO (KPIX 5) -- Another round of rainy weather is heading toward the Bay Area just days after a powerful storm delivered a wallop of flooding and power outages throughout the region this week.

The KPIX 5 Doppler picked up light rain in advance of the robust cold front offshore.

Clouds started rolling in Sunday afternoon in San Francisco with rain forecast to hit the North Bay early Monday.

Showers will increase in intensity overnight, with most of the rain north of the Golden Gate by the peak of the morning commute.

The heaviest showers are due around midday Monday, with more rain after that, according to KPIX 5 Meteorologist Brian Hackney.
